Enough of that, today is the day for the July Card Chain Challenge Reveal. We continue to send happy mail around the world. Postal services seem to be getting a little better and some previously closed destinations are opening up. Here's the card I sent to GerJanne in the Netherlands.
I went with the sketch, Under the Sea and Friendship options. The beautiful circle stamp is Honey Bee Stamps Zen Ocean. The little wave stamp is from the same set, stamped twice with masking and black archival ink. The dude is a Unity stamp. When I added him he obscured the lower fish's face, so I stamped it again, fussy cut and added it in front of his legs for a fun detail.
